Today, is All Soul’s Day. This is the day when we commemorate all of our faithful departed and now in Purgatory. This is often confused by All Saints day which was celebrated yesterday in honor of all the Saints. A lot of us didn’t know that All Saints’ Day was originally celebrated every May 13 (which had itself been the date of a pagan holiday, the Feast of the Lemures). It wasn’t until Popes Gregory III and Gregory IV moved it to November 1 instead.
